Comprehensive Guide to 1098-T Form
Understanding the Form 1098-T Tax Statement
The Form 1098-T is a critical document in the U.S. tax system, primarily used by educational institutions to report qualified tuition and related expenses. This form plays a pivotal role in helping students and their dependents claim education tax credits on their federal income tax returns. It is provided by eligible educational institutions, typically at the end of each tax year, and includes essential details such as payments received, amounts billed, and adjustments for prior years.
Students need to understand the significance of the 1098-T tax form, as it directly influences their ability to claim potential tax credits and impacts their overall financial planning regarding education expenses.

Who is eligible to receive Form 1098-T?
Students enrolled in eligible educational institutions in the US are eligible to receive the Form 1098-T. This form is crucial for claiming education credits on tax returns.
What is the deadline for receiving the Form 1098-T?
Educational institutions must provide the Form 1098-T to students by January 31st each year. Ensure your contact information is up-to-date with your institution to receive it on time.
